A lot of them are easy as long as you're just trimming clips, but they also have a lot of other features for you to learn while you're at it. Davinci Resolve and Hitfilm Express are two big ones I see mentioned a lot with free version, but I gooled "free" and "easy" and saw one I've not really heard of called OpenShot. Here's another redditor's review. You may have to try a couple to find one that covers what you need without being too complicated or not doing what you need.
Shutter Encoder has a 'cut without encoding' feature that can be used for simple trimming, or if you want something more advanced, Lossless Cut gives you even more options.
